Задать вопрос
@egorggegor

Почему могла возникнуть ошибка?

Всем привет, пишу модуль ядра, использую функцию kill_pid, но возникает следующая ошибка:
error: implicit declaration of function ‘kill_pid’; did you mean ‘si_pid’? [-Werror=implicit-function-declaration]
   kill_pid(task_pid(current_pr), SIGCONT, 1);


Знающие, подскажите что делать, посмотрел, что эта функция располагается в include/linux/sched/signal.h
  • Вопрос задан
  • 87 просмотров
Подписаться 1 Средний 5 комментариев
Помогут разобраться в теме Все курсы
  • Нетология
    Инженер по тестированию
    8 месяцев
    Далее
  • Яндекс Практикум
    DevOps для эксплуатации и разработки
    6 месяцев
    Далее
  • Яндекс Практикум
    Go-разработчик с нуля
    8 месяцев
    Далее
Решения вопроса 1
hint000
@hint000
у админа три руки
Добавить в код
#include <linux/sched/signal.h>
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ы